Space emergency: Smoke and fire alarms on ISS force Russian cosmonauts to take a 7-hour spacewalk
A smoke and fire alarm went off during a Russian service module on the International space platform (ISS) creating panic, the Russian space agency Roscosmos said on Thursday. As per…